How much do home draw phlebotomist j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 14, 2026, the average hourly pay for home draw phlebotomist in the United States is $19.07,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.35 and $20.43 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a home draw phlebotomist?

To thrive as a Home Draw Phlebotomist, you need proficiency in venipuncture, specimen collection, and a valid phlebotomy certification or licensure. Familiarity with mobile phlebotomy kits, specimen labeling systems, and electronic medical record (EMR) platforms is typically required. Excellent communication, time management, and the ability to work independently help build trust with patients and ensure prompt, accurate service. These skills are crucial for maintaining patient safety, delivering reliable results, and providing high-quality care in diverse home environments.

What are some common challenges faced by home draw phlebotomists when working independently in patients’ homes?

Home Draw Phlebotomists often encounter challenges such as navigating unfamiliar environments, managing supplies on the go, and ensuring both patient comfort and safety outside of a clinical setting. They must be adaptable, as every home visit can present unique circumstances—from space limitations to patients with mobility issues. Strong communication skills are essential for explaining procedures and building trust, especially when working with anxious or vulnerable individuals. Additionally, Home Draw Phlebotomists need to be diligent about specimen labeling and transport to maintain sample integrity and comply with regulatory standards.

What is a home draw phlebotomist?

A home draw phlebotomist is a healthcare professional trained to collect blood samples from patients in their homes rather than in a clinical or hospital setting. This service is particularly beneficial for individuals with mobility issues, chronic illnesses, or other reasons that make traveling to a clinic difficult. Home draw phlebotomists use sterile techniques and specialized equipment to ensure safe and accurate blood collection. After collecting the samples, they typically transport them to a laboratory for analysis. This role helps make healthcare more accessible and convenient for patients who need regular blood testing.

What is the difference between Home Draw Phlebotomist vs Mobile Phlebotomist?

AspectHome Draw PhlebotomistMobile Phlebotomist
CertificationsCertified Phlebotomy Technician (CPT)Certified Phlebotomy Technician (CPT)
Work EnvironmentPatient's homeVarious locations, including clinics and homes
Employer UsageHome healthcare services, labs

Both roles require similar certifications and involve blood collection. The main difference is that a Home Draw Phlebotomist exclusively works in patients' homes, providing personalized care, while a Mobile Phlebotomist may operate across multiple settings, including clinics and mobile labs. Understanding these distinctions helps in choosing the right career path or job opportunity.
